You can enable the scanner to use a spotter beam
which helps when aiming the scanner. Each time the
scanner is triggered it generates a bright laser spot for
a fixed duration, after which the scanner beam is
activated.
The spotter beam is recommended for long range
applications.
Scanning label NP disables the spotter beam. Hold
the trigger for two seconds after scanning.

To enable the spotter beam, scan label NQ, then scan a
digit from 0 – 9 (Appendix B), holding the trigger
for two seconds after scanning the digit. Each
digit enables the spotter beam for a specified duration
as shown in the table below. For example, to enable
the spotter beam for 200 milliseconds, scan the NQ
label, then scan code 3 in Appendix B.

Note: Spotter beam and Autosense mode are
mutually exclusive parameters. Only one of these
parameters can be enabled at a time.
